Interested in learning more?
3436 4712387798 97659652015
21961992501 91240217878 4202851604 7656907 57185755326
See more3323236236 6398 38133603718
35182512435 4596632536 219019907 16234084150
See more12049090258 51335 8230679261
241017 7636347421 738 89 0445558
See more